Design Brief
Shape a fuzzy client ask into a brief the studio can design against and the
client can agree to.
When to use
- A new project starts and needs framing before design begins.
- A project has drifted and needs realignment.
Steps
- Capture the goal, the audience, and what success looks like.
- Clarify scope, deliverables, and the hard constraints.
- Gather references and pin down the brand's non-negotiables.
- Set the tone and the feeling the work should evoke.
- Align with the client on the brief before work starts.
Output
A design brief: goal, audience, deliverables, constraints, and tone, following
the [[Design principles]]. Signed off before design begins.
